How to Create a Live Ink Bleed Text Effect in Illustrator

When you want to add a bold, grungy, or distressed look to your text designs, the ink bleed effect is perfect for giving your typography an organic, hand-printed feel. It's a versatile effect, ideal for projects like posters, album covers, logos, or even custom stationery, where you want your text to stand out with an imperfect, artistic touch. Today, I’ll show you how easily you can create this effect in Illustrator and keep your text editable, in case you notice a mistake after applying the effect.

Step 1

Open Illustrator and make a new file at any size you want. Today, I will make mine at 1800 x 1200 px.

Step 2

Select the Type Tool (T) and type your text using any font you want. I will be using "CocoSharp Heavy" at 400pt.

Step 3

With your text selected go to Effect > Rasterize. Apply the following settings and click OK.

Step 4

Go to Effect > Blur > Gaussian Blur. Set the Radius to about 30 and click OK.

Step 5

Next, go to Effect > Effect Gallery.

Step 6

Under the "Sketch" folder select the "Stamp" effect. Apply the following settings and click OK.

Step 7

Again, go to Effect > Effect Gallery, but this time select the "Torn Edges effect. Apply the following settings and click OK.

Step 8

If you want to make the effect more prominent you can adjust the Gaussian Blur effect in the Appearance Panel. To do so, go to Window > Appearance.

Step 9

Click on the "Gaussian Blur" effect. Adjust the Radius value to your liking and click OK.

A Final Note:

Now that you know how to make a Live Ink Bleed text effect, you can edit your text as you normally do in Illustrator as well to change the font and the size to perfectly match your design.
